EVs have a more secure future in Europe than in the USA.  

And even though the EU automakers (as in the US) push their expensive, high-
profit big vehicles, surprise!  For very good reasons, Europeans still buy a 
heck of a lot of small, inexpensive, efficient, manuverable cars.  

An EV maker that wants to convert these folks to EV drivers needs to offer 
the vehicles they need and want. 

Tesla still doesn't.  They talk about it now and then, but what are they 
actually on about?  A weird-looking pickup truck.

If Tesla truly wants to put butts in EV seats where EVs are welcomed, not 
just in California, they need to offer EVs to suit the needs and budgets of 
people other than the upper middle class and beyond.  

They certainly can choose to stay focused on big, expensive cars, leaving 
affordable EVs to the traditional EU automakers and to the Chinese  That's a 
valid business decision.  (It also smells a lot like GM, Ford, and Chrysler 
in the 1960s, but I digress.)
